ANDY Burnham has been told to ramp up North Sea oil and gas drilling and think twice about damaging tax hikes on the sector, BP’s boss warns. The Prime Minister is facing pressure to further exploit the domestic energy supplies after the industry hit out at their windfall tax. She said: “We do still see growth potential in the North Sea – there’s still undeveloped fields there. We would love to see exploration resume in the North Sea.” Labour hiked the windfall tax, the Energy Profits Levy, to 38 per cent, bringing the total headine tax rate on the North Sea oil and gas firms to 78 per cent.
